- 主题:求问C++相对C#有何优势?
想做点上位机的开发。
有一些很老的MFC的源码,但是需要大改甚至重构,基本不能用,只能做一些参考。
也想使用C#,但是不清楚C++和C#相比,各自有什么优势。
--
FROM 120.244.202.*
不是取决于你那个上位机的具体需求是啥吗?还有你擅长MFC还是c#,我猜测是c#
--
FROM 222.128.162.*
用上 qt的话开发难度差不多。c++的优势是控制硬件更容易些。第三方的库也更丰富。
【 在 shightemplar 的大作中提到: 】
: 想做点上位机的开发。
: 有一些很老的MFC的源码,但是需要大改甚至重构,基本不能用,只能做一些参考。
: 也想使用C#,但是不清楚C++和C#相比,各自有什么优势。
--
FROM 223.104.39.*
就是普通的上位机,数据通讯,数据展示、保存一类。类似于工控里的组态软件。
【 在 z16166 的大作中提到: 】
: 不是取决于你那个上位机的具体需求是啥吗?还有你擅长MFC还是c#,我猜测是c#
--
FROM 120.244.202.*
现在新开发上位机,我都推荐用Qt。
原因很简单,上位机运行在linux上是大势所趋。
【 在 shightemplar 的大作中提到: 】
: 就是普通的上位机,数据通讯,数据展示、保存一类。类似于工控里的组态软件。
: 【 在 z16166 的大作中提到: 】
: : 不是取决于你那个上位机的具体需求是啥吗?还有你擅长MFC还是c#,我猜测是c#
: ...................
--来自微微水木3.5.14
--
FROM 39.144.44.*
代码可控性啊,控制在开发者手里。
c#代码,不在服务器上就是纯裸奔。
--
FROM 101.71.38.*
只用windows c#就足够了
想跨平台就c++
【 在 shightemplar 的大作中提到: 】
: 想做点上位机的开发。
: 有一些很老的MFC的源码,但是需要大改甚至重构,基本不能用,只能做一些参考。
: 也想使用C#,但是不清楚C++和C#相比,各自有什么优势。
: ...................
--
FROM 111.194.200.*
嗯,明白了,谢谢。没有跨平台的需求,工控多用windows。
【 在 iwantfly 的大作中提到: 】
: 只用windows c#就足够了
: 想跨平台就c++
:
--
FROM 120.244.202.*
上位机开发待遇不好吧?
C#学起来更简单
C++太难,而且Qt还不太算C++,因为学这个出路很窄,还不如C#
【 在 shightemplar 的大作中提到: 】
: 想做点上位机的开发。
: 有一些很老的MFC的源码,但是需要大改甚至重构,基本不能用,只能做一些参考。
: 也想使用C#,但是不清楚C++和C#相比,各自有什么优势。
: ...................
--
FROM 202.99.52.*
不是专业干这个,项目需要,不值得外包,自己上手开发一个。
【 在 mygodxp 的大作中提到: 】
:
: 上位机开发待遇不好吧?
: C#学起来更简单
: C++太难,而且Qt还不太算C++,因为学这个出路很窄,还不如C#
: --
:
--
FROM 114.246.236.*